PACEMAKER STEVE KIRBY TALKS FASHION

This week we caught up with Death by Zero designer Steve Kirby to discuss the drive behind Live’s latest obsession.

How did you get started in the world of fashion design?

What began as screen-printing studio, printing T’s for the like of Mooks, Mossimo and Stussy eventually took a life of its own and now we only print our own designs. Studied design at Melbourne’s best TAFEs and train yards.

Who do you design for? When you create your designs who do you envisage wearing them?

Our designs are made for everyone – we never try to be to focused as I believe you alienate people by being too one sided. That being said, our T’s have strong musical, celebrity and pop culture themes, so anyone who shares these common interests (or obsessions, more accurately).

Why have you selected the prints you have for Death by Zero?

We go for cool, there’s something about an image that hits you the moment you see it. Like a good pop song, it takes you back to some time and place, far away but maybe not too long ago, when you weren’t sitting staring at a computer screen.

What is the inspiration behind your designs (the fit, the fabrics)?

Fitted whilst relaxed, we want to offer a cut and feel that makes even the most non-metro guy comfortable in how he looks.

Where do you see Death by Zero in the future?

We just want to keep getting better. Looking back at first ranges to now, the progression is unbelievable. If we could keep going forward, pushing the boundaries and stay one step ahead. Not trendsetters but pacemakers!

Give us an overview of your creative process?

Design the T-shirt, sell the T-shirt, print the T-shirt, talk about the T-shirt.

Tell us about your latest fashion obsession?

Loose fit tanks for summer- it’s all about comfort for those summer BBQ’s and festivals. Bright prints on neutral coloured T’s- fluoro may be dead, but great to see the inclusion of lots of bright colours in summer prints!

TRINITY MENS SHORTS – CUFF IT!!!

Must Have Item This Summer – Trinity Denim Shorts

Bask in the summer heat enjoying days that seem to last forever. Revel at music festivals and party until the early hours. But when you remember summer 2010, ensure you look back at your style with pride. In colours including sky blue, black and destroyed dark denim, LIVE’s latest release of rock inspired Trinity denim shorts create an ultimately cool look for a warm summer.

Smashed and ripped denim shorts are trending this season together with an above the knee length. If you desire more coverage for a relaxed semblance Trinity has also catered to you. These shorts come in a skinny and easy fit. Choose a pair that makes you feel comfortable and confident at which point you’ll attract a double take. If you aren’t so tall opt for a shorter length, as this will add a few inches to your height. Whatever your preference, ensure your denim shorts fit your natural waist well as these shorts are designed to stretch.

To cuff or not to cuff? That is the question… As the shorts feature busted open seams this allows you to cuff your Trinitys for a more fashion forward look. Trinity denim shorts will have you covered for every occasion this summer. Wear the sky blue slim shorts at a pumping summer festival or opt for sharp black denim at a Sunday session. Trinity shorts will help you stay cool and boost your look for the new decade.
